General properties of glass

Glass has some notable properties that make it a popular material for storage containers:

Longevity:

The lifespan of glass is almost unlimited. It is extremely durable and can maintain its quality even after years of use.

Taste and odor neutral:

Glass containers such as Oleni and Ripple jars are taste and odor neutral, meaning they do not affect the taste and smell of food.

Color neutrality:

Glass does not absorb colors or flavors, making it ideal for storing foods such as tomato sauce without changing their color or flavor.

Are the glasses heat resistant?

Our Oleni and Ripple jars are extremely heat resistant and can be safely used in the oven and microwave. Here are some important tips for heat treatment:

  • Oven and microwave safe: The jars are suitable for temperatures up to 230 degrees Celsius. However, it is important to remove the lid before heating as it is not heat resistant.

  • Baking in a glass: When baking in a glass, it is advisable to leave some space at the top to ensure even heat distribution.

Can the jars be used for freezing?

Our Oleni and Ripple jars are also great for storing in the freezer. Here are some tips for freezing:

  1. Leave space at the top of the glass: Do not fill the glasses to the brim, as the contents may expand when frozen.

  2. Allow contents to cool:

    Cooling food before freezing has two important advantages:

    • Faster freezing: Chilling reduces the time it takes for food to reach the correct freezing temperature. This minimizes large ice crystals in the food, preserving the quality and texture of the food.

    • Food safety: Leaving food at room temperature for too long can cause bacteria to multiply and compromise food safety. Cooling before freezing reduces the risk of unwanted microorganism proliferation, ensuring food safety.

  3. Allow to thaw: Allow the contents to thaw slowly to avoid even thawing and fogging of the glass.

  4. Place the lid on loosely: Place the lid on loosely or tighten the ring on the screw cap only slightly, as the contents of the jar can expand when frozen.

    Care instructions for lids

    • Stainless steel lids: Our stainless steel lids are rustproof and can be safely cleaned in the dishwasher.

    • Tinplate lids: The tinplate lids are not dishwasher safe and should be cleaned by hand to avoid rusting. Dry them immediately after cleaning to ensure no rusting occurs.
